🧶🧬 We present LMi4Boltz: www.biorxiv.org/content/10.1... Boltz-2 is an excellent open source alternative to AlphaFold3. However, high VRAM use restricts modeling large complexes. Using careful memory management, we increase the Boltz-2 size limit by >60% while maintaining execution speed.

An Asgard archaeon from a modern analog of ancient microbial mats
It has been proposed that eukaryotic cells evolved via symbiosis between sulfate-reducing bacteria and hydrogen-producing archaea. Here we describe a highly enriched culture of a novel Asgard archaeon...

Our Big Fantastic Virus Database (BFVD) is now published NAR! It contains protein structure predictions of major viral clades, enhanced by petabase-scale homology search and it's explorable on the web. 🌐 bfvd.foldseek.com 💾 bfvd.steineggerlab.workers.dev 📄 academic.oup.com/nar/advance-...

🚨 New paper alert! 🚨 MinD is famously known for positioning FtsZ at mid-cell in bacteria In our study, myself and @iduggin.bsky.social found that MinD homologues in Haloferax volcanii influence the localisation of CetZ1, a homologue of FtsZ and tubulin #Archaeasky #Microsky

Now out in NSMB for those who missed our biorxiv back in 2023.. bacterial ESCRT-III-like #Vipp1 forms dynamic spiral filaments on membrane! Spirals are springs that drive 3D ring formation in the spiral centre! 😵💫 wonderful collaboration with Adai Colom’s lab and @rouxlab.bsky.social rdcu.be/dZSPQ

A nice paper on microbial dark matter revealing that in situ devices increase coral's microbes culturability up to 570% is out on iScience 🧪. This device, initially used in soils, has proved to be useful in marine sponges and, now, in corals as well. www.sciencedirect.com/science/arti... #SymbioSky
